New listings soar by 41pc in Sydney as vendors rush to sell
New home listings soared by 41 per cent in Sydney and 82 per cent in Melbourne last month as vendors rushed back into the market after lockdowns ended and before the higher mortgage buffer came into effect, the latest SQM Research data shows.
Total listings jumped by 25.5 per cent in Sydney during October to 29,183 – the largest monthly percentage increase on record, while lifting by 25.1 per cent to 41,265 in Melbourne.
